Original Description

By the end of this course, learners will be able to manage semi-structured data using JSON, model complex relationships with graph databases, and apply advanced analytics by integrating R and Python within SQL Server. Learners will gain the ability to query, modify, and analyze diverse data formats directly inside the database environment. This course is designed for database professionals and data practitioners who want to move beyond traditional relational querying and leverage advanced SQL Server capabilities. Through hands-on concepts, learners will understand how to store and manipulate JSON data, build and query graph databases for relationship-driven use cases, and execute R and Python scripts for analytics, data ingestion, and transformation. The course emphasizes practical application, enabling learners to process structured and unstructured data efficiently without moving data outside SQL Server. What makes this course unique is its unified approach to modern data handling within SQL Server—combining JSON, graph databases, R, and Python in a single advanced curriculum. By completing this course, learners will enhance their analytical skill set, improve data-driven decision-making, and be better prepared to handle real-world enterprise data challenges using SQL Server’s advanced features.
